The Evolving Landscape of Battery Technology and Materials

The landscape of power cell technology is in a constant state of evolution, driven by the increasing demand for portable electronic devices and the critical need for sustainable energy solutions. Researchers and engineers are continuously pushing the boundaries of battery design, exploring novel website materials and chemistries to improve performance. Innovations in solid-state batteries, lithium-sulfur batteries, and redox batteries hold promise for a brighter future.

A key aspect of this evolution is the research into new battery materials. Existing lithium-ion batteries rely on heavy metals, raising concerns about environmental impact. The focus has shifted towards eco-friendly alternatives, such as graphite, silicon, and organic polymers. These novel materials offer the possibility to enhance capacity while minimizing ecological footprint.

The future of battery technology is exciting, with ongoing research yielding revolutionary results. As we strive for a more resilient energy future, the adaptable landscape of battery technology and materials will play a pivotal role in powering our world.

Battery Materials Market Worldwide: Factors Shaping Growth

The international battery materials market is experiencing significant expansion driven by the increasing demand for electric vehicles (EVs), portable electronics, and energy storage systems. Technological advancements are leading to higher battery efficiency, further fueling market demand. However, the industry faces challenges such as the procurement of raw materials, environmental concerns, and volatile prices. Regulations aimed at promoting EV adoption and sustainable battery production play a vital role in shaping the future of this dynamic market.

Sustainable Battery Materials: Addressing Environmental Concerns

The growing demand for electric vehicles and portable electronics has spurred a considerable need for sustainable battery materials. Traditional lithium-ion batteries often rely on scarce earth elements and involve environmentally damaging mining practices. This raises serious concerns about the environmental impact of these batteries throughout their lifecycle.

Transitioning to sustainable battery materials is essential for mitigating these concerns. Research efforts are focused on exploring new materials such as sodium-ion, magnesium-ion, and solid-state batteries. These technologies have the potential to minimize reliance on polluting materials and improve battery performance while lowering their environmental impact.

Furthermore, adopting circular economy principles in the battery supply chain is crucial for promoting sustainability. This involves reusing valuable materials from end-of-life batteries to reduce environmental harm.

Exploring Novel Battery Materials for High-Performance Applications

The demand for superior batteries is surging across various industries, driven by the need for enhanced energy density, faster charging times, and improved lifespan. This push has spurred intense research into novel battery materials that can meet these stringent requirements.

Scientists are exploring a wide range of potential candidates, including solid-state electrolytes, carbon nanotubes as electrode materials, and innovative separator technologies. These advancements hold the promise of transforming battery technology, paving the way for applications in grid storage and beyond.

The quest for high-performance batteries is a complex and multifaceted challenge. It requires a deep understanding of material properties, electrochemical processes, and manufacturing techniques. However, the potential rewards are immense, with far-reaching effects for energy efficiency, sustainability, and technological progress.
